Striatal connectivity in pre-manifest Huntington's disease is differentially affected by disease burden.

Lorenzo PiniK YoussovF SambataroA-C Bachoud-LeviA VallesiC Jacquemot
Published in: European journal of neurology (2020)
Functional reorganization of the caudate nucleus might underlie plasticity compensatory mechanisms that recede as individuals with pre-HD approach clinical symptom onset and neurodegeneration.
